Started in 2009, Blue Line Sterilization Services has been dedicated to reducing the time to market for innovators creating new medical devices. The company sets itself apart by maintaining a bank of 8 cubic foot ethylene oxide (EO) sterilizers, providing FDA and EU compliant sterilization with turnaround times of approximately 1 to 3 days—an achievement impractical with larger EO sterilization services.
Co-founders Brant and Jane Gard noticed the crucial need for accelerated sterilization options, particularly for quickly evolving development programs inventing innovative medical devices. The ability to swiftly navigate through device iterations is vital in reducing the need for additional funding, preserving the value of investors' equity, and expediting time to market. Faster service and reduced time to market hold immense value for employees, investors, and the patients benefiting from improved medical care.
Complementing routine sterilization, Blue Line offers rapid turnkey validations and small batch releases that support clinical trials and FDA/CE submissions. Collaborating with Blue Line enables developers of new medical devices to significantly shorten their schedules, quickly assess new design iterations, and expedite product launches.

Why Medical Device Sterilization Matters
Preventing infections remains a mainstay of modern medicine. The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) estimate that around 1 in 31 hospital patients experiences at least one healthcare-associated infection (HAI). Effective sterilization of medical devices substantially reduces the risk of these infections, safeguarding patients and healthcare providers as well. Substandard sterilization can lead to outbreaks of serious diseases like hepatitis, HIV, and antibiotic-resistant bacterial infections.
Techniques for Sterilizing Medical Instruments
The science behind sterilization has grown considerably over the last century, implementing a variety of methods suited to distinct types of devices and materials. Some of the most widely used techniques include:
Sterilization Using Autoclaves
Autoclaving remains the most standard and trusted method of sterilization, particularly suitable for surgical instruments and reusable metal devices. Using high-pressure saturated steam at temperatures around 121–134°C, autoclaving effectively kills bacteria, viruses, fungi, and spores. This method is swift, inexpensive, and sustainable, although not suitable for heat-sensitive materials.
Emerging Movements in Sterilization of Medical Devices
As the landscape matures, several key trends are affecting medical sterilization methods:
Environmentally Friendly Sterilization
As sustainability standards become more rigorous, manufacturers are rapidly embracing environmentally friendly sterilization techniques. Efforts include minimizing reliance on risky chemicals like ethylene oxide, exploring reusable packaging choices, and optimizing utility use in sterilization practices.
Sophisticated Materials and Device Complexity
The proliferation of state-of-the-art medical devices—such as robotic surgery instruments and my review here intricate diagnostic equipment—demands sterilization techniques capable of handling complicated materials. Improvements in sterilization include methods namely low-temperature plasma sterilization and hydrogen peroxide vapor, which can sterilize without damaging complex components.
Digital Traceability and Verification
With advances in digital technology, tracking of sterilization processes is now more precise than ever. Digital traceability systems offer exhaustive documentation, automated compliance checks, and real-time prompts, significantly limiting human error and increasing patient safety.
